Effective theory approach to unstable particles
We present a novel treatment of resonant massive particles appearing as
intermediate states in high energy collisions. The approach uses effective
field theory methods to treat consistently the instability of the intermediate
resonant state. As a result gauge invariance is respected in every step and
calculations can in principle be extended to all orders in perturbation theory,
the only practical limitation in going to higher orders being the standard
difficulties related to multi-loop integrals. We believe that the longstanding

W+W-, WZ and ZZ production in the POWHEG BOX V2
We present an implementation of the vector boson pair production processes
ZZ, W+W- and WZ within the POWHEG BOX V2. This implementation, derived from the
POWHEG BOX version, has several improvements over the old one, among which the
inclusion of all decay modes of the vector bosons, the possibility to generate
different decay modes in the same run, speed optimization and phase space
improvements in the handling of interference and singly resonant contributions.Comment: 4 pages, v2 corrects one referenc
W+3 jet production at the LHC as a signal or background
We discuss the production of W bosons in association with three jets at the
LHC. We investigate how next-to-leading order QCD corrections modify basic
kinematic distributions of jets and leptons. We also address the magnitude of
NLO QCD effects in W+3 jet observables, relevant for SUSY searches at the LHC.Comment: 10 pages, 13 figures, OUTP-09-26-
